MySQL8 新建zabbix用户

在使用Zabbix监控系统时,通常需要一个独立的数据库用户来连接Zabbix数据库。这个用户通常被称为zabbix用户,用于Zabbix服务器和Zabbix代理与数据库之间的交互。本文将介绍如何在MySQL8中新建一个zabbix用户,并赋予所需的权限。

步骤一:登录MySQL

首先,通过终端或者MySQL Workbench等工具登录到MySQL数据库中。在终端中可以通过以下命令登录:

mysql -u root -p

输入密码后即可登录到MySQL数据库。

步骤二:创建zabbix用户

接下来,我们需要创建一个新的zabbix用户。在MySQL中,可以通过以下SQL语句创建一个新用户:

CREATE USER 'zabbix'@'localhost' IDENTIFIED BY 'password';

这条命令创建了一个名为zabbix的用户,并设置了密码为password。请务必将password替换为您希望设置的实际密码。

步骤三:为zabbix用户授予权限

创建了zabbix用户之后,需要为该用户授予连接数据库和执行操作的权限。我们可以通过以下SQL语句为zabbix用户授予权限:

GRANT ALL PRIVILEGES ON `zabbix`.* TO 'zabbix'@'localhost';

这条命令将zabbix用户授予了对名为zabbix的数据库的所有权限。如果您的数据库名不是zabbix,需要将zabbix替换为实际的数据库名。

步骤四:刷新权限

为了使权限变更生效,我们需要刷新MySQL的权限信息。可以通过以下命令来刷新:

FLUSH PRIVILEGES;

这样,我们就成功为zabbix用户创建并授予了所需的权限。现在,可以使用zabbix用户连接到数据库,并执行相关的操作了。

总结

通过以上步骤,我们成功创建了一个名为zabbix的用户,并为其授予了必要的权限。这样一来,Zabbix服务器和Zabbix代理就可以通过这个用户与MySQL数据库进行交互,实现监控数据的存储和读取。

journey
    title Zabbix用户创建之旅
    section 登录MySQL
        MySQL登录成功
    section 创建zabbix用户
        zabbix用户创建完成
    section 授予权限
        权限授予成功
    section 刷新权限
        权限刷新完成
    section 任务完成
        任务完成,zabbix用户可以正常使用

希望本文对您在MySQL8中创建zabbix用户有所帮助。如有疑问或需进一步了解,请查阅相关文档或寻求专业支持。祝您使用愉快!